Text: 1 Samuel 15
Topic: Identifying Disobedience
I. The Lord God expects total obedience from us. A. Disobedience hurts the heart of God. B. Disobedience affect those around us II. The Lord God delights in total obedience from us. A. Total obedience demonstrates love for God. B. Total obedience is what God requires. III. The Lord God punished partial obedience as if it were total disobedience. A. Rebellion is them same as witchcraft. B. Stubbornness is the same as idolatry.        Read →
